Transaction 721e564aba16746be8926e5b45df23f59fa8770c77bcd76dbac3f66a41dea01e

1 Input
2 Outputs
  • 721e564aba16746be8926e5b45df23f59fa8770c77bcd76dbac3f66a41dea01e:0
  • value  16250000
    address  2NBMEXMPnKo4fMZPhsU4tLoYvY9FVvfrZZ2
  • 721e564aba16746be8926e5b45df23f59fa8770c77bcd76dbac3f66a41dea01e:1
  • value  3868047328
    address  2Mx4w5gu2YA4tjChLLWmWBs7UWrY6uUcxMZ